为什么我不能制作以下数组?
Why can I not make the following array?
public class This{
public static void main(String args[])
{
System.out.println();
Deck deck = new Deck();
System.out.println(deck);
}
}
class Deck02
{
private Card[] cards;
private int size;
public Deck02()
{
cards = new Card[52];
size = 0;
}
public int size()
{
return size;
}
public boolean isEmpty()
{
return size == 0;
}
public void add(String suit, String
出于某种原因,我将其插入的每个编译器都会突出显示 "private Card[] cards;" 并告诉我将其变成 class。我需要它是一个数组。
编译器告诉您 Card
数据类型不存在,因此您不能创建此类型的变量。
您忘记实施 Card
class,是吗?!
public class This{
public static void main(String args[])
{
System.out.println();
Deck deck = new Deck();
System.out.println(deck);
}
}
class Deck02
{
private Card[] cards;
private int size;
public Deck02()
{
cards = new Card[52];
size = 0;
}
public int size()
{
return size;
}
public boolean isEmpty()
{
return size == 0;
}
public void add(String suit, String
出于某种原因,我将其插入的每个编译器都会突出显示 "private Card[] cards;" 并告诉我将其变成 class。我需要它是一个数组。
编译器告诉您 Card
数据类型不存在,因此您不能创建此类型的变量。
您忘记实施 Card
class,是吗?!